Monday, July 2

Traffic collision. 8:55 a.m. Third Ave. Michael John Guerrero Jr. of Corona was arrested for suspicion of possessing oxycodone for sale after police found in his vehicle containers recently filled for 160 pills. Text messages recovered from his phone suggest he had been dealing narcotics, according to Sgt. Robert Rahaeuser. Bail was set at $20,000.

Traffic collision. 11:52 a.m. Laguna Canyon Rd. Southbound lanes were closed due to a vehicle that sideswiped another during a lane change. One driver received medical treatment for complaint of pain.

Traffic collision. 10:30 a.m. 30800 Coast Hwy. A pedestrian suffered complaint of pain after being hit in a crosswalk by a vehicle turning east.

Assist other dept. 4:46 p.m. N. Coast Hwy. A sheriff’s deputy who observed erratic driving by a motorist pulled over Cecilia Diaz, 27, of Huntington Beach, who was arrested for suspicion of being under the influence of prescription drugs and for fraudulently obtaining them. Bail was set at $20,000.

 

Tuesday, July 3

Traffic stop. 2 a.m. West St. A 21-year-old Trabuco Canyon woman was arrested for DUI and held for $2,500 bail.

Traffic stop. 12:33. 300 block Nyes Place. A 26-year-old Anaheim resident was arrested for three outstanding warrants.

Drug activity. 5:08 p.m. 300 block Forest Ave. Nathan Turner, 52, a Laguna Beach transient was arrested for suspicion of possessing marijuana for sale after an officer observed a transaction. Bail was set at $25,000.

Fraud. 7:35 p.m. 500 block Forest Ave. Someone fraudulently charged $3,345 worth of services at a local copy shop with a resident’s credit card.

Vehicle burglary. 10:14 p.m. 900 block Coast Hwy. Someone broke into a car, stealing diving books, an iPod, two cell phones and a purse, cumulatively valued at $3,300.

 

Wednesday, July 4

Underage drinking. 12:31 a.m. Main Beach. Three 19-year-olds from the San Gabriel Valley were detained for underage drinking from among a group of 10 to 15 young people.

Vandalism. 10:58 a.m. 1500 block S. Coast Hwy. Kids set up skateboard ramps and rails using leftover pieces of wood.

Traffic stop. 12:51 p.m. 800 block Cliff Dr. Marco Antonio Rodriguez, 25, of Anaheim, was arrested for suspicion of possessing an ounce of methamphetamine hidden in his  underwear after police stopped him for a traffic infraction. A parolee, he could not explain why he also had $6,000 in cash and was held without bail.

Traffic stop. 6:55 p.m. 800 block Temple Hills Dr.  A 21-year-old Laguna Beach resident, at the wheel of a car full of friends, was arrested for DUI and held for $2500 bail.

Traffic collision. 6:59 p.m. Glenneyre St. A 24-year-old Valley Village man was cited for DUI and held for $2500 bail.

Traffic stop. McCauley/ Coast Hwy. 7:21 p.m. A 23-year-old San Pedro man was arrested for DUI and held for $2500 bail.

Traffic stop. 11:49 p.m. Canyon Acres. A 50-year-old Trabuco Canyon woman was cited for DUI and held for $2500 bail.

 

Thursday, July 5

Traffic stop. 12:38 a.m. 200 block Ocean Ave. A 30-year-old Glendale resident was held for $2,500 bail after being arrested for DUI.

Traffic stop. 3 a.m. Wesley Dr. A 57-year-old Laguna Niguel man was arrested for DUI and held for $2,500 bail.

Pedestrian stop. 9:37 a.m. 300 block of Forest Ave. Patrick Dahl, 46, a Laguna Beach transient, was arrested for suspicion of possessing a small amount of hash. Bail was set at $20,000.

 

Friday, July 6

Traffic stop. 2:40 a.m. 1700 Catalina St. A 19-year-old Laguna Beach resident was cited for DUI and held for $2,500 bail.

Grand theft. 7:16 a.m. 1300 block Coral Dr. Gulf clubs were stolen from his open garage.

 

Saturday, July 7

Burglary. 12-02538. 11:08 a.m. 200 block of Arch St. A mountain bike was stole from a locked garage.

Stolen vehicle recovery. 2:24 p.m. A vehicle reported stolen shortly after midnight was discovered in Monarch Plaza undamaged by sheriff’s deputies.

Disturbance. 3:36 p.m. 700 block of Cress St. Jason William Brown, 42, of Laguna Beach, was arrested for violating parole and held without bail after witnesses said he had made inappropriate comments to children in a park and stole their candy.

Child cruelty. 7:25 p.m. Main Beach. A 51-year-old La Mirada father was arrested for suspicion of felony child cruelty after two witnesses reported seeing 10 blows inflicted on a teen, who suffered abrasions. Bail was set at $50,000.

 

Sunday, July 8

Pedestrian stop. 200 block of Broadway St. 1 a.m. A 48-year-old Canoga Park man was arrested for eight outstanding misdemeanor warrants.

Grand theft. 8:10 p.m. 700 block of S. Coast Hwy. A cell phone was reported stolen.

 

Monday, July 9

Traffic stop. 2:43 a.m. Canyon Acres. Dr. A 26-year-old Huntington Beach man was arrested for DUI  and held for $10,000 bail.

Traffic collision. 4:15 p.m. 20300 block of Laguna Canyon Rd. A motorcycle came to rest atop an SUV after the vehicle collided with the cyclists while turning into a driveway. The 31-year-old driver from Fountain Valley and his passenger, a Santa Ana woman, 23, were both treated for pain at Mission Hospital in Mission Viejo.
